A light, right-leaning italic with open, rounded construction and clean terminals. Strokes are smooth with modest contrast and a consistently calligraphic slant, while counters remain generous and uncluttered. Proportions skew slightly extended, giving the alphabet an airy, horizontal rhythm; curves are notably circular in characters like O, C, and e, and joins stay restrained and sharp without decorative flourishes. Numerals follow the same streamlined approach, with simple shapes and clear, readable apertures.
This font is well-suited to editorial headings and standfirsts where a clean italic voice is needed without the formality of a serif. It can work effectively in branding and packaging for contemporary products, and as an accent italic in UI or corporate systems where clarity and a sleek tone are priorities.
The overall tone feels contemporary and streamlined, balancing clarity with a refined, forward-moving energy. Its italic posture adds a sense of motion and emphasis, suitable for designs that aim to feel precise rather than expressive or quirky.
The design appears intended to deliver a modern, neutral italic that stays crisp and readable while adding forward momentum. Its rounded geometry and restrained detailing suggest a focus on versatile, polished typography that can carry emphasis without becoming decorative.
The spacing and shapes suggest an emphasis on legibility in short-to-medium lines, with particularly open lowercase forms and a calm, consistent cadence. The italic angle is pronounced enough to read as intentional emphasis while remaining controlled and not overly cursive.
